The problem of obtaining accurate estimates of the angle of arrival (AOA) of an unknown source using a single aperture multi-mode antenna in the presence of a jamming signal is considered here. Two approaches, one based on maximum likelihood and the second based on a modified MUSIC algorithm are presented. A simulation study is carried out to test the efficacy of the algorithm. It is demonstrated that when the signal and jammer are uncorrelated and when they are not too close to each other in angle, good angle estimates are obtained even in the presence of powerful jamming.
